Bottle: a stubby brown 330mL bottle with a pretty ordinary macro label. Cheap package, but it is a cheap beer, so hey.
Appearance: light yellow in colour with big carbonation. A measly head froths up and sissipates almost immediately. Not a good start.
Aroma: sweet grains dominate what little aroma there is, with a touch of fruits behind. An alcoholic fug rises up also.
Taste: follows the nose quite closely, but comes across a bit watered down. Not much happening really.
Aftertaste: again very little going on. Dissipates quickly.
Mouth feel: very watery with a high level of carbonation. The carbonation alters the flavour, and not in a great way.
Overall: a cheap lager which tastes cheap and looks cheap. I'd rather spend an extra couple of bucks and get something better. Not a great beer. Have something better unless you don't have a choice. It isn't unpleasant, just really cheap-tasting.

Pours a very pale straw color with just about no head (I even poured straight into the glass, no effect). Smells sweet and faintly fruity, like plums. The taste is very clean, no real sweetness or bitterness, sort of a chemical finish, not good. Mouthfeel is very watery. Not much else to say about it, really. The smell led me to believe there would be something, but there's nothing there. Overall, it's alcoholic water.
